Coup
You are head of a family in an Italian city-state, a city run by a weak and corrupt court. You need to manipulate, bluff and bribe your way to power. Your object is to destroy the influence of all the other families, forcing them into exile. Only one family will survive... In Coup, you want to be the last player with influence in the game, with influence being represented by face-down character cards in your playing area. Each player starts the game with two coins and two influence i.e., two face-down character cards; the fifteen card deck consists of three copies of five different characters, each with a unique set of powers: Duke: Take three coins from the treasury. Block someone from taking foreign aid. Assassin: Pay three coins and try to assassinate another player's character. Contessa: Block an assassination attempt against yourself. Captain: Take two coins from another player, or block someone from stealing coins from you. Ambassador: Draw two character cards from the Court (the deck), choose which (if any) to exchange with your face-down characters, then return two. Block someone from stealing coins from you. On your turn, you can take any of the actions listed above, regardless of which characters you actually have in front of you, or you can take one of three other actions: Income: Take one coin from the treasury. Foreign aid: Take two coins from the treasury. Coup: Pay seven coins and launch a coup against an opponent, forcing that player to lose an influence. (If you have ten coins or more, you must take this action.) When you take one of the character actions whether actively on your turn, or defensively in response to someone else's action that character's action automatically succeeds unless an opponent challenges you. In this case, if you can't (or don't) reveal the appropriate character, you lose an influence, turning one of your characters face-up. Face-up characters cannot be used, and if both of your characters are face-up, you're out of the game. If you do have the character in question and choose to reveal it, the opponent loses an influence, then you shuffle that character into the deck and draw a new one, perhaps getting the same character again and perhaps not. The last player to still have influence that is, a face-down character wins the game! A new & optional character called the Inquisitor has been added (currently, the only English edition with the Inquisitor included is the Kickstarter Version from Indie Boards & Cards. Copies in stores may not be the Kickstarter versions and may only be the base game). The Inquisitor character cards may be used to replace the Ambassador cards. Inquisitor: Draw one character card from the Court deck and choose whether or not to exchange it with one of your face-down characters. OR Force an opponent to show you one of their character cards (their choice which). If you wish it, you may then force them to draw a new card from the Court deck. They then shuffle the old card into the Court deck. Block someone from stealing coins from you.

Rival Restaurants
Your goal in Rival Restaurants is to be the first restaurant to get 20 popularity points and be crowned "The Wiener!" Players earn popularity points by buying and trading for ingredients and using them to "cook" (complete) recipes. The more advanced the recipe, the more points it's worth. Each day, players move through three phases: 1. MONEY and MOVE: Players collect their income for the day and decide where they want to move. Turn economy is crucial as players are not permitted to move for the rest of the day once their location has been chosen. 2) BUY and BARTER: Players have one minute to buy as much as they want but only from the location they're in. Players can also barter/trade with anyone in the game, not just the people in their location. 3) COOK and COUNTER. Any player who has all the ingredients required for their recipe can cook it and collect popularity points. In addition, each player controls a chef equipped with their own "chef power". Chef powers are asymmetrical and allow players to bend the rules in their favor. The base game of Rival Restaurants has twelve chefs, and additionally, at the beginning of the game, each player must choose a restaurant to play, with each restaurant having a unique level-up structure with rewards for reaching 3, 7, and 12 popularity points. Lastly, players can also choose to buy "action cards", that is, development cards that are typically for one-time use.

Nacho Pile
Nacho Pile is a fast-paced, high-energy game that will have chips flying back and forth as players compete for full plates and stomachs. In the game, players must push their luck to pile their nacho plates high, but also cleverly snatch matching chips from other players. Don't get too risky or you will lose them all! Keep an eye out for special chips that really ramp up the heat with spicy effects. On your turn you'll reach into the bag and pull out a chip. Continue doing this until you either bust or stop. - You bust if you pull out a chip that is identical to another chip you pulled out this turn. Place all chips you drew this turn into the bag and end your turn.- If you choose to stop, place all chips you drew in front of you. Then take any chips in front of other players that have the same number! Any chips that remain in front of you by the beginning of your next turn are placed onto your plate and are safe from being stolen. The game ends once only one chip remains in the bag. Reveal that last chip. The player with the most of that value chip wins! If it's a special or wild chip, the player with the highest number of chips wins.

Portmanteau
Portmanteau: A Cooperative Game of Linguistic Fusion What exactly is a Portmanteau? It's the fusion of two words to create something entirely new. Take, for instance, the combination of "Spoon" and "Fork," resulting in the delightful "Spork." In the game Portmanteau, players are working cooperatively as one "speaker" guides the group to select two icons displayed on the table by "fusing" a Portmanteau. Here's the twist: the speaker doesn't employ actual words but, instead, utilizes the beginning letters of one icon and the ending letters of another. For example, merging "chocolate" and "baseball" yields the whimsical "chocball"! Seems simple enough but the difficulty increases as players must solve different lengths of Portmanteaus to win the game!

In Quack Heads, players are dealt 7 cards, and the objective is to be the first to discard all cards. Players take turns placing a card face down on the discard pile, claiming it beats the previous card based on Rock-Paper-Scissors rules. If a player doesn’t have the right card, they can bluff, but opponents can contest by saying “QUACK.” If the card is revealed as truthful, the contester draws 1 card; if it’s a bluff, the bluffer draws 2 cards. Special cards add unique actions like challenges, drawing penalties, and wild advantages. Players must strategically decide when to bluff and when to play truthfully, using these elements to gain an edge over opponents. How to WinBe the first to discard all cards in your hand while outsmarting opponents through a mix of clever card play and well-timed bluffs.
